Lailatul Qadr - The Night of Power

What is this 'Night of Power?' Is it the theme for the annual Dinner and Dance Party of Singapore Power?

No, it's not.

For the knowledgeable, it is an important night. Very elusive. Very much sought after. Very very unknown.

But why is it sought after by these people? And who are these people?

Let's read what the Quran says about Lailatul Qadr --

Surah Al-Qadr In the name of Allah, Most Gracious, Most Merciful.

[1] We have indeed revealed this (Message) in the Night of Power:

[2] And what will explain to thee what the Night of Power is?

[3] The Night of Power is better than a thousand months.

[4] Therein come down the angels and the Spirit by Allah's permission, on every errand:

[5] Peace!... This until the rise of Morn!



Benefits of Lailatul Qadr

From the surah above we find out that it is Better than 1000 months. Imagine if on that day you commit yourself sincerely to Allah S.W.T, your rewards would be better than as if you had performed 1000 months of the same ibadah. How long is 1000 months? Around 83 years. How long have you lived compared to what you will be receiving? Subhanallah!


Seeking

The Muslim should seek out Lailatul Qadr in the odd nights of the last 10: the night of the 21st (the night before the 21st day), the 23rd, the 25th, the 27th and the 29th.

If he is too weak or unable to seek it out in all the odd nights, then let him seek it out in the odd nights of the last 7: the night of the 25th, the 27th and the 29th.
The Malays here call this night 'Malam Tujuh Likur.'
Wallahu a'laam.

Hmmm ....

If we knew that those nights are the nights that we need to 'watch-out' then will it not make the rest of the nights of Ramadhan especially the even numbered nights not 'worth' doing our best?

Remember, Allah is All-Knowing and he knows that some of us have heavy bones and will only do ibadah on specific nights. Sorry ... to those lazy but calculative bums. The night of Qadr is hidden from our knowledge. Have you not noticed that each part of the world have different timezones and dates?

It could be the 21st of Ramadhan in Singapore but already the 22nd of Ramadhan in Jeddah. So is the night even or odd? Allah's knowledge is bountiful! What does that mean? That means that we have to perform our ibadahs be it on the odd nights or the even nights from the last 10 days.


Achieving

Aisha radhiya Allahu `anha, that she said: “O Messenger of Allah! What if I knew which night Lailatul-Qadr was, then what should I say in it?”

He said.- “Say.-
Allahumma innaka 'affuwwun tuhibbul 'afwa fa'fu 'anni

“O Allah You are The One Who pardons greatly, and loves to pardon, so pardon me.”.
[at-Tirmithi and Ibn Majah with a Sahih Isnad]


Signs of Lailatul Qadr

Nobody can tell if Lailatul Qadr befalls upon them when it happens. Nobody knows when it will happen. But only after it happened the signs are revealed.

Lailatul Qadr happens between the beginning of Maghrib and the end of Fajar the next day (refer to the last verse of surah Al-Qadr). It is after Fajar will the signs be clear.


Al-Hadith


Allah's Messenger SAW described the morning after Lailatul Qadr, so that the Muslim may know which day it is.

From Ubayy, RA who said:
that he SAW said: "On the morning following Lailatul-Qadr the sun rises not having any rays, as if it were a brass dish, until it rises up."
(Muslim, Abu Dawood, at-Tarmidhi, Ibn Majah)

From Abu Hurairah, RA who said:
"We were discussing Lailatul Qadr in the presence of Allah's Messenger SAW, so he said: 'Which of you remembers (the night) when the moon arose and was like half a plate?'"
(Muslim)
[Qaadi 'Iyaad said: "It contains an indication that it was towards the end of the month - since the moon does not appear like that when it arises except towards the end of the month."]

From Ibn 'Abbaas, RA who said:
Allah's Messenger SAW said: "Lailatul Qadr is calm and pleasant, neither hot nor cold, the sun arises on its morning being feeble and red."
(at-Tayaalisee, Ibn Khuzaimah, al-Bazzaar with hasan isnaad)


Conclusion

Ibadah to Allah S.W.T. should be sincere. Do it whole-heartedly and willingly. Yes, seek rewards for your ibadah but it is up to Allah to reward you. The month of Ramadhan has 29 days. Seek Lailatul Qadr from the very beginning of this holy month and insya' Allah if it's your rezeki, you shall receive it. Perform prayers both obligatory and supererogatory prayers. Read the Quran more. Perform abundance of Zikrullah. Recite du'as and ask for forgiveness. Ask anything and if you do not get it here surely you will receive it in the Hereafter. Rewards of the Hereafter is much much better than worldly rewards.

Wallahu a'laam.

Ustaz Ghouse talked about how the Orientalists like to calculate exact dates of when an event took place. They had even known when the Veda, the Hindu scripture was written i.e. 5000BC.

But when it comes to the Quran, they were dumbfounded. Why? It is because the Quran talks about events that took place during Muhammad's time (The Present).

The Quran relates stories before The Prophet's time. It talked about events of the Past. It talks about events before the Creation of the Universe.

Not only about past events but the Quran talks about events of the Future. It talks about what happens when you die. It talks about the Hereafter (Akhirat).

So how are they going to date when the Quran was written? Impossible!

Had they known about Lauh Mahfuz (The Guarded Board) where the Quran was kept prior to being revealed to the Prophet Muahammad S.A.W. they would have known that their effort would be fruitless. Allahu a'lam!

There are many who tried to prove that the Quran is not perfect. They did not succeed. The Quran is the word of Allah and whatever that is said in the Quran is the truth. When the truth is said, nothing can change it! The Quran is the same as always.

Ustaz Ghouse pointed out that of all the enemies of Islam, there were only 2 persons that had the opportunity to proof the Quran wrong. They were Abu Lahab and his wife.

The Quran spoke of both husband and wife and how they will burn in Hell via surah Al-Masad.

Surah Al-Masad

In the name of Allah, Most Gracious, Most Merciful.

[1] Perish the hands of the Father of Flame! perish he!

[2] No profit to him from all his wealth, and all his gains!

[3] Burnt soon will he be in a Fire of blazing Flame!

[4] His wife shall carry the (crackling) wood; As fuel!

[5] A twisted rope of palm-leaf fibre round her (own) neck!


This surah was revealed when both Abu Lahab and his wife were alive! They heard repeated recitations of this surah by their own ears. They can proof that the Quran is not right about them. How? By converting to Islam!

Yes, if they had converted to Islam, they would not have to burn in Hell and by doing so prove the Quran as erroneous. They have a choice of to be a Muslim or burn in Hell as a non-believer of Islam. Their minds and hearts were fixed. The Quran states the truth because Allah's knowledge is unlimited. Allah knew that their minds and hearts will not change, hence relates the story of Abu Lahab and his wife in surah Al-Masad. Allahu Akbar!

Facts and Figures Summary
The literal meaning of "Qur’ân" is "recitation." It is the most sacred and most read book in the entire world. It was revealed upon the Prophet through the Angel Jibra'îl beginning during the month of Ramadân. Its revelation took about 23 years to complete.

It contains in total 323,760 hurûf (letters); 105,685 nuqtâh (dots); 86,430 words; 6236 âyât (verses) [6666 according to alternate numbering]; 558 rukû’ât (sections); 114 sûrahs (chapters); 30 ajzâ (parts); 7 manâzil; and 14 verses of prostration.

There are 87 Makkan and 27 Madani sûrahs.

The longest sûrah is Sûrah al-Baqarah and the shortest is Sûrah al-Kawthar.

The greatest and most revered verse is Âyat-ul-Kursiy, which is also called the Chief of all Verses.

In chronological order, Sûrah al-‘Alaq was the first and Sûrah an-Nasr was the last to be revealed.

Sûrah Yâ-Sîn is the “heart of the Qur’ân.”

Sûrah ar-Rahmân contains the most number of repeated âyât: 31.

The are 14 sets of hurûf muqatti’ât (abbreviated letters) and 29 surahs that begin with these – of which only Sûrah ash-Shûrâ begins with a pair of these: .

The names of 25 prophets are mentioned in the Qur’ân, 6 of which are title of a sûrah: Muhammad, Yusuf, Ibrahim, Yunus, Hud .

There are 4 places in the Qur’ân where saktah (pause without breaking breath) is essential.

There are three Tawâsîn (sûrahs starting with : ) and seven Hawâmîm (sûrahs starting with ).

Hadrat Maryam is the only woman whose name is explicitly mentioned in the Qur’ân and her name is also the title of a sûrah.

Three mosques are referred to in the Qur’ân: Masjid-ul-Harâm (Makkah), Masjid-ul-Aqsa (Jerusalem), Masjid Qubaa (near Madînah).

Also mentioned is Masjid-ud-Dirâr, the “mosque” constructed by the hypocrites of Madînah for the purpose of causing trouble.

The Qur’ân mentions the following land and sea animals, birds, insects, and plants: camel, cow, ram, sheep, goat, horse, mule, donkey, wolf, elephant, dog, monkey, pig, salwâ (type of partridge), crow, hoopoe, swifts, honeybee, ant, fly, mosquito, termites, fish, grain, garlic, onion, manna (type of herb), date, olive, grape, pomegranate, and fig.
